Qu'est-ce que golang-base-practices ?
Guide des meilleures pratiques du langage Go couvrant les frameworks (Gin/Go-Kratos), ORM (GORM), les migrations de bases de données (Goose), la structure du projet DDD, la gestion des erreurs, les modèles de concurrence, les tests (objectif de couverture de 99 %) et les outils Lint. Cette compétence doit être utilisée lors de l'écriture, de la révision ou de la refactorisation du code Go pour garantir le respect des meilleures pratiques. Déclenche le développement de projets en Go, la révision de code, l'optimisation des performances ou la conception d'architecture. Source : cexll/golang-base-practices-skills.